Title :
A new methodology for membership function design using Ant Colony Optimization

Abstract :
In this paper we describe a new methodology to optimize fuzzy logic controllers using Ant Colony Optimization (ACO); in particular, the fuzzy logic controller for the water tank benchmark problem. The proposed methodology is applied in the optimization of membership function parameters and type of membership functions, using a set of constraints for the construction of the solution matrix of an ACO algorithm.
